Improved landing page design

This commit is contained in:
Alejandro Celaya 2021-07-11 22:25:36 +02:00
parent b3e79f4219
commit 239cc4ab84
2 changed files with 7 additions and 6 deletions

View file

@ -31,11 +31,12 @@ const Home = ({ servers }: HomeProps) => {
<ServersListGroup embedded servers={serversList}>
{!hasServers && (
<div className="p-4">
<p>This application will help you to manage your Shlink servers.</p>
<p>To start, please, <Link to="/server/create">add your first server</Link>.</p>
<p className="m-0">
You still don&lsquo;t have a Shlink server?
Learn how to <ExternalLink href="https://shlink.io/documentation">get started</ExternalLink>.
<p className="mb-4">This application will help you manage your Shlink servers.</p>
<p className="text-center mb-0">
<Link to="/server/create" className="btn btn-outline-primary btn-lg mr-2">Add a server</Link>
<ExternalLink href="https://shlink.io/documentation" className="btn btn-outline-secondary btn-lg">
Learn more
</ExternalLink>
</p>
</div>
)}

View file

@ -35,7 +35,7 @@ describe('<Home />', () => {
},
0,
],
[{}, 3 ],
[{}, 2 ],
])('shows link to create or set-up server only when no servers exist', (servers, expectedParagraphs) => {
const wrapped = createComponent({ servers });
const p = wrapped.find('p');